uPVC windows can have problems opening or locking. This usually happens when the locking mechanism has become stiff or jammed. If this is the case, an easy solution is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to grease the lock and handle mechanism. This will allow for the mechanism to be released and the window repairs near me or door to function as normal.

The hinges can become stiff or even stuck. This problem is commonly caused by grit and dust building up on the hinges with time. The solution is to lubricate the hinges with oil or grease. The wrong type of lubricant could harm the hinges and make them unusable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ows are located in homes, churches and other structures. They can add visual interest, privacy and light the space. However, they can be quite fragile and require to be carefully maintained to ensure they remain in good condition. Even with the best care, stained and leaded glass windows deteriorate as time passes due to age and exposure to the elements and weather elements. This can cause cracks, fading, or water leakage. If you have stained or leaded glass window that requires repair, it's important to locate a local expert who can restore the glass to its original glory.

The cost of repairing c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The exact amount will depend on the type of solution required to fix the issue. A professional might employ ep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air broken glass. They can also relead lead cames and repair stained glass. There are a variety of options available and each one has advantages and disadvantages. The best option is determined by the size, location, and the type of glass being used.

Leaded glass cracks can be caused by vibration, thermal expansion and contraction, building movement or just normal wear and tear. The cracks may grow and create larger problems over time. To avoid further damage and enlargement, a crack that is located across an important part of stained-glass panels or the face must be fixed as fast as is possible. The past was when this was typically done by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ange over the crack. This was a poor method of repair and now there are more effective methods to repair cracks of this type.

Stained glass restoration can take various forms. It can be as simple as repairing cracks, or as difficult as restoring an entire stained glass door or window panel to its original state. In general, the cost for a complete restoration is more expensive than the cost of a simple repair. This is because the work involves cleaning and removing damaged or stained glass, tightening the lead cames, resealing and re-tying the cement and replacing any miss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ping stops water and air from entering homes through gaps surrounding doors and windows. It is a crucial part of home maintenance that can save you money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It also makes a home more comfortable. The materials used in the construction of the seal may degrade over time, due to wear and tears. It is important to replace these materials from time to time.

You can tell if your weather stripping has worn down by noticing a spot that is wet after washing the windows, a whistling sound when driving or a draft you feel in front of an unlocked door. These are all signs that it's time for an expert in repair for weatherstripping near me.

Taskers can use various weatherstripping materials to seal your doors and windows. Foam tapes are made from open or closed-cell foam and come in a range of thicknesses, widths, and quality to accommodate any crack. They are simple to install and can be cut using scissors. Felt strips are likewise inexpensive and usually last for a year or two. You can cut them to size with scissors, and then attach them to the door frame either on the hinge side or sliding window using staples, glue or tacks. Vinyl or metal V strips are a little more difficult to put in, but they can be attached to the window jamb.
